本文目录导读:
图片来源于网络,如有侵权联系删除
在当今信息化时代,虚拟机和公司集群作为企业计算资源的重要组成部分,广泛应用于各行各业,它们在架构、性能、安全性等方面存在显著差异,企业应根据自身需求选择合适的计算模式,本文将从虚拟机和公司集群的区别入手,分析其各自的优势和适用场景。
虚拟机与公司集群的定义
1、虚拟机(Virtual Machine,VM)
虚拟机是一种模拟计算机硬件资源的软件技术,通过在物理服务器上创建多个虚拟机实例,实现一台物理服务器运行多个操作系统,虚拟机具有独立的操作系统、硬件资源和网络配置,能够实现资源隔离、灵活部署和快速扩展。
2、公司集群(Cluster)
公司集群是指将多台物理服务器通过网络连接在一起,形成一个统一的计算资源池,集群内部通过分布式存储、计算和负载均衡等技术,实现资源的共享和高效利用,公司集群适用于大规模、高并发的计算任务,如高性能计算、大数据处理等。
虚拟机与公司集群的区别
1、架构差异
(1)虚拟机
虚拟机通过软件模拟硬件资源,将一台物理服务器划分为多个虚拟机实例,每个虚拟机拥有独立的操作系统和硬件资源,实现资源隔离,虚拟机架构如图1所示。
图1 虚拟机架构
(2)公司集群
公司集群通过物理服务器之间的网络连接,实现资源共享和负载均衡,集群内部采用分布式存储、计算和调度技术,将计算任务分配到不同的物理服务器上,公司集群架构如图2所示。
图2 公司集群架构
2、性能差异
图片来源于网络,如有侵权联系删除
(1)虚拟机
虚拟机在性能上受到物理硬件的限制,存在一定的性能损耗,当虚拟机数量增多时,性能损耗会更加明显,虚拟机之间的资源共享也可能导致性能下降。
(2)公司集群
公司集群通过分布式计算,将计算任务分配到不同的物理服务器上,有效提高了整体性能,集群内部通过负载均衡技术,避免了单点性能瓶颈。
3、安全性差异
(1)虚拟机
虚拟机在安全性方面具有较好的保障,由于虚拟机之间实现资源隔离,一个虚拟机的安全问题不会影响到其他虚拟机。
(2)公司集群
公司集群的安全性相对较弱,由于集群内部多个物理服务器共享资源,一旦某个服务器出现安全问题,可能会影响到整个集群。
4、可扩展性差异
(1)虚拟机
虚拟机的可扩展性较好,通过增加物理服务器或调整虚拟机配置,可以快速实现资源扩展。
(2)公司集群
图片来源于网络,如有侵权联系删除
公司集群的可扩展性更高,通过增加物理服务器或优化集群架构,可以实现更大规模的计算资源。
虚拟机与公司集群的适用场景
1、虚拟机
适用于以下场景:
(1)资源隔离需求较高的应用
(2)对性能要求不高的应用
(3)易于管理和维护的应用
2、公司集群
适用于以下场景:
(1)高性能计算任务
(2)大数据处理任务
(3)高并发应用
虚拟机和公司集群在架构、性能、安全性等方面存在显著差异,企业应根据自身需求选择合适的计算模式,以实现计算资源的最大化利用,在实际应用中,虚拟机和公司集群也可以结合使用,发挥各自优势,为企业提供更加高效、稳定的计算服务。
标签: #虚拟机和公司集群的区别
评论列表